Low Quiescent Current of 1.1 mA Typical
Excellent Line and Load Regulation
Maximum Operating Voltage of 12 V
Low Output Voltage Option
High Accuracy Output Voltage of 2.5%
Industrial Temperature Range of −40°C to 85°C
Two Surface Mount Packages (SOT−89, 3 Pin, or SOT−23, 5 Pin)
These are Pb−Free Devices

The MC78LC00 series of fixed output low dropout linear regulators
are designed for handheld communication equipment and portable
battery powered applications which require low quiescent current. The
MC78LC00 series features an ultra−low quiescent current of 1.1 mA.
Each device contains a voltage reference unit, an error amplifier, a
PMOS power transistor, and resistors for setting output voltage.
The MC78LC00 has been designed to be used with low cost ceramic
capacitors and requires a minimum output capacitor of 0.1 mF. The
device is housed in the micro−miniature Thin SOT23−5 surface mount
package and SOT−89, 3 pin. Standard voltage versions are 1.5, 1.8,
2.5, 2.7, 2.8, 3.0, 3.3, 4.0, and 5.0 V. Other voltages are available in
100 mV steps.

Input Decoupling (C1)
A 0.1 mF capacitor either ceramic or tantalum is
recommended and should be connected close to the
MC78LC00 package. Higher values and lower ESR will
improve the overall line transient response.
Output Decoupling (C2)
The MC78LC00 is a stable component and does not
require any specific Equivalent Series Resistance (ESR) or
a minimum output current. Capacitors exhibiting ESRs
ranging from a few mW up to 3.0 W can thus safely be used.
The minimum decoupling value is 0.1 mF and can be
augmented to fulfill stringent load transient requirements.
The regulator accepts ceramic chip capacitors as well as
tantalum devices. Larger values improve noise rejection and
load regulation transient response.

Hints
Please be sure the Vin and GND lines are sufficiently
wide. When the impedance of these lines is high, there is a
chance to pick up noise or cause the regulator to
malfunction.
Set external components, especially the output capacitor,
as close as possible to the circuit, and make leads as short as
possible.
